Russia's Strategic Moves in Kursk Intensify Amid Global Tensions

Image courtesy of : AFP (TATYANA MAKEYEVA)

Russia is amplifying its military efforts in Kursk, aiming to displace Ukrainian forces before winter. This escalation coincides with reports of North Korean troops supporting Russia in Ukraine.

Meanwhile, Lithuania has bolstered Ukraine's defense by delivering 1,000 combat drones. Concerns arise as Russia employs people with disabilities in ammunition production.

International reactions are mixed; Germany's Scholz promises new arms shipments to Ukraine, while Russian authorities mock Zelensky's European tour. In other developments, Ukraine's attacks on Crimean infrastructure persist, and the humanitarian toll in Ukraine remains dire, with high civilian casualties reported.

Globally, sanctions tighten as the UK targets Russian oligarchs, and the World Bank approves a substantial trust fund for Ukraine. The military landscape is shifting, with NATO planning to increase its troop brigades by 2031, responding to Russia's ongoing aggression.

Amid these tensions, Russia's domestic policies, such as setting a minimum wheat export price, reflect broader strategic maneuvers. The situation remains complex and fluid, with significant geopolitical implications.

Ukraine News: Steven Seagal Would 'Fight' and 'Die' for Putin

Politics
Technology
The US actor Steven Seagal, a Russia propagandist, stated that he is ready to fight and die for Putin. Seagal acquired Russian citizenship in 2016 and moved to Moscow in 2021 to avoid US government fines.

N Korea escalates from arms to boots on the ground in Ukraine

Politics
Economy
North Korea deploys troops, including engineers, to Ukraine, with Russia paying $115M annually. Ukraine's Victory Plan seeks decisive military aid, but NATO allies debate long-range strikes. Russia broadens nuclear doctrine, allowing response to conventional attacks. North Korea provides artillery, Russia may send anti-ship missiles to Yemen.
